In Stranded with the Suspect by Cindi Myers , pregnant former socialite Andi Matheson is in danger, even though she doesn’t realize it. Officer Simon Woolridge has teamed up with the Ranger Brigade in order to bring down a cult leader. He believes Andi is the key to capturing him, convinced she knows information that could get her killed. Andi insists she doesn’t, but it soon becomes clear someone is coming after her, and Simon is determined to protect her and the unborn child at any cost.

While I enjoyed the book, I didn’t love it and I belive that it was, in part, due to Andi. After discovering the baby’s father was actually a married man, who her father killed, she takes off and joins a cult. At first she refuses to believe the worst about Daniel, the cult leader, although all evidence points otherwise. When a former cult member confirms that Daniel had kidnapped her son and tried to kill her, Andi still refuses to believe he would hurt her. When he lashes out and slaps her, she still believes he would never actually harm her or the baby. And when she finally starts to doubt him, a part of her still refuses to believe that he would only be using her to try to get her money. It was frustrating that she refused to see the truth, despite the fact more than one person tried to tell her the type of man Daniel was.

I haven’t read the previous books, so I felt like I was missing the background in regards to the father of Andi’s baby, who had been an undercover FBI agent acting as her father’s bodyguard, and why her father killed him. I would have liked to have had some background about that because it may have explained Andi’s choice to go into hiding. I also would have liked to have known a little more about the Ranger Brigade, since it’s not mentioned in this book what exactly they do.

This book would be for those readers who enjoy romantic suspense. There’s plenty of action as Simon and Andi try to outrun the bad guys and what the the danger from two men and attempt to unravel what Andi could possibly know that made Daniel so desperate.silence. I would recommend reading the previous books first though, in order to have a better understanding of what happened between Andy, the baby’s father, and her owner father.
